    Distribution feature and correlation analysis of COD in Sansha Bay

    • The investigation of water quality in Sansha Bay was carried out in May and November of 2012,the result showed that the content of COD in the water ranged from 0.52 to 2.13 mg/L,with an average of 0.94 mg/L. The spatial distribution feature showed that COD was gradually decreased from northwest to southeast, and highest in Baima Bay. COD content in autumn was higher than that of in spring. The average content of COD could meet the first class of sea water quality standard COD < 2 mg/L) . Correlation analysis of COD and environmental variables were performed. Active silicate, inorganic nitrogen, total nitrogen and suspended substance were positively correlated with COD. Salinity and pH had a negative significant correlation with COD.
